i've searched here and the wiki and i'm having a hard time finding any hard numbers on weapon stats. i come from a deep rooted old-school D&D background so i'm probably over complicating this...

is a weapon's price related to its damage?
do 2handed weapons deal more damage?
do bludgeoning, slashing, or piercing weapons have significance here?
(i.e.: skeleton=bludgeon)

Weapons are more effective very specifically based on what you're righting. For instance, bows are horrid against skeletons, and flaming swords are more effective against bracken, and frost axes are stronger against fire creatures, and etc.

Two handed weapons generally deal more damage than one handed weapons because you can't also use a shield with them. Bludgeoning, slashing, and piercing doesn't really have an affect on damage. AndÖ Hmm, weapon price is generally based on weapon effectiveness. I'll leave the specifics to the fighters out there.

I've found that some weapons are definitely better at fighting some creatures than others. Here's what I like to use:

Flail: my favorite "all purpose" weapon, although I generally don't see other fighters using one. I find it works well on some of the weaker beasts, like ants, harpies, skeletons, AEs, and the like, many of the beasts I find around Mirith.
Warhammer of Power: another "all purpose" weapon, but w/ a bit more punch that the flail.
Glaive: I've found this works well on hell hounds, gooeys, zombies, and sludge beasts (yet not as good on the beasts I listed under the flail).
Glaive of Power: another favorite of mine, works well on lots of things, but I try to keep from using it too often, only because it's not as easy to come across as the WHoP and the weapons I can make. Also, since it's two-handed, I can't use LDS/GDS w/ it.
Club of Power: I've seen a number of fighters using this one, but I've yet to see huge differences. (Any CoP fans out there have any thoughts?)
Battle Axe: not a fan. It's slow and unwieldy.
Katana: it's fast, but I've found it lacks in the power. I've seen other fighters who use one, but I feel it's a bit too weak for me.
Scimitar: does ANYONE use this weapon??

I don't think that higher priced weapons are necessarily more powerful, but I could be wrong.

Those tables look so wrongÖ Katanas are not faster than daggers, nor do battle axes do significantly more damage than most other weapons. Also, you have to take into account whether the GM version of a weapon is readily available, because GM weapons are much better than their normal counterparts.

Just stick to using a Katana or Flail for now. Once you are able to make GM Katana's use that weapon or the GM War Hammer if you want a stronger weapon. Don't worry about power weapons until you are ready to face some of the stronger creatures like Dragons, Hill Giants, etc. Should you come across any speed weapons, save them until you have reached at least level 8.
